The Rise of Neymar at Santos FC
Before becoming a global superstar, Neymar rose to prominence at Santos FC, one of Brazil’s most storied football clubs.
- Early Stardom: Neymar debuted for Santos at just 17 years old, quickly becoming a fan favorite with his dribbling, creativity, and goal-scoring ability.
- Trophies and Glory: During his time at Santos, Neymar led the team to domestic and international success, including winning the Copa Libertadores in 2011.
- Move to Europe: His spectacular performances earned him a move to Barcelona, where he formed the famous MSN trio with Lionel Messi and Luis Suárez.
Santos FC remains close to Neymar’s heart, and fans of the Brazilian club have never stopped dreaming of his return.
Persistent Injury Problems
Since joining PSG in 2017, Neymar has faced a string of injuries that have disrupted his career.
- Recurring Issues: Ankle, foot, and hamstring injuries have sidelined Neymar during crucial matches, including the UEFA Champions League and the FIFA World Cup.
- Missed Opportunities: Neymar’s injuries have not only affected his club’s performance but have also limited his ability to shine for Brazil on the world stage.
While his natural talent remains undeniable, these setbacks have raised concerns about his longevity as a top-level player.
